State Line ship rescues Benefactress wreck survivors in New York
The steamship State of Pennsylvania brought six men to port from the wreck of the British bark Benefactress. The bark captain survived and fifteen others were castaways in an open boat for two days before rescue. The rescued were sent to the Sailors' Home on Cherry Street after eleven days at sea without water.

Five Mounted Men Raid Bisbee in Fatal Robbery
Five mounted men raided Bisbee Saturday night killing J. O. Feppiner I. A. Nally and D. A. Smth wounding Mrs. Roberts then robbing Costenada's store of 1200 dollars. Suspects believed same as train robbers near Gage Station on November 13 heading toward Sonora.

Congressional push for reprieve in O Donnell case
Washington December 10. Congressmen from multiple states seek a new trial for O Donnell, a Confederate veteran sentenced to be hanged in England. A conference with President Arthur led to assurance of prompt action via Minister Lowell. O Donnell was charged with murder on the high seas, a semi political act, and advocates argue he should be tried near the crime site.
